Package: minicom
Version: 2.3-1
Severity: normal

Trying to use aptitude in a minicom session in a gnome-terminal windows with 
screen running doesn't work.  aptitude's boxes (e.g. search box) display 
strange characters and periods instead of the line drawing characters.  The 
same setup with picocom works so it is something to do with minicom.  I suspect 
that minicom is translating characters but fails to translate utf8 characters 
outside the 7-bit ASCII range correctly.
